Abstract

Renal clear cell carcinoma is the third most frequent cause of metastasis to the head and neck lesion. However, metastasis to the submandibular gland has been rarely reported. It is difficult to diagnose renal cell carcinoma metastasis before submandibular gland resection if submandibular mass developed in a long time after nephrectomy. We report the case of a 69-year-old male patient with metastasis to the submandibular gland 16 years after radical nephrectomy for a renal cell carcinoma. (J Clinical Otolaryngol 2021;32:296-301)
